Welcome to Shattemuc Yacht Club, the oldest Yacht Club on the Hudson River. We want your visit to Ossining and the Historic Hudson Valley to be a pleasant one, so here is some helpful visitor information. Recently, with the assistance of a Boating Infrastructure Grant through the US Department Fish and Wildlife, we have added over 30 transient slips and docks open to the public. These facilities provide a great place to rest, relax and rejuvenate for boaters traveling up and down the Hudson or through the metro New York area. Or, if you are just looking for a place to stay for a weekend, stop on by! During your stay at Shattemuc Yacht Club, you are welcome to use the swimming pool and clubhouse interior when they are open. Outside the club are gas grills, picnic tables and a fine porch with tables and chairs. The kitchen has a stove, microwave oven, crockery and flatware. There is an ice machine on the property, near the pool. Ice is $2 per bag. To access it, you must ask a member to unlock it for you. There is a bar within the clubhouse that is open on weekends, usually from Friday to Sunday. When it is tended, all drinks consumed within the clubhouse and on the porch must be purchased at the bar.
